Information, Communications and Technology (ICT) Manager
• Harare

Key Responsibilities:
• Develop and implement ICT strategies, policies, and standards aligned with organisational goals
• Maintain robust and secure IT infrastructure, networks, hardware, and software
• Lead systems administration, data security, backup, and disaster recovery processes
• Oversee information systems supporting research operations and data management
• Provide technical support, troubleshooting, and capacity building for staff
• Manage relationships with IT vendors, service providers, and technology partners
• Ensure compliance with data protection and cybersecurity best practices
• Maintain IT asset register and manage technology procurement
• Support digital innovation and continuous improvement initiatives
• Document systems, procedures, and configurations for continuity and support
• Supervises ICT departmental staff members
• Carries out performance appraisals of departmental staff
• Represents Zvitambo at various stakeholder meetings, conferences and engagements.
• Approves procurement decisions as a member of the procurement committee
• Participates in the selection and recruitment of new staff for Zvitambo
• Identify operational challenges and recommend solutions
• Recruit ICT department staff
• Orient ICT departmental staff on their Responsibilities and conduct, departmental policies, organization policies and ICT SOP and communication standards.
• Train in IT troubleshooting procedure, reporting of problems and documentation.
• Conduct training of staff on available ICT Systems and Resources.

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field, Master’s degree in the relevant field is a distinct advantage
• Additional certifications in ICT speciality field are a distinct advantage
• At least 5 O Level Passes including English
8–10 years relevant Experience, including IT management or senior technical roles
• Strong knowledge of network installation and administration, cybersecurity, cloud services, and server technologies
• Proven expertise in systems administration, network installation, cybersecurity, and IT infrastructure planning.
• Strong leadership, analytical, and project management Skills.
• Excellent analytical, communication, and stakeholder
• engagement Skills
• Growth
• oriented mindset and openness to continuous professional development.
• Experience in non
• profit or research environments is an added advantage
• Fluency in English (and Ndebele or Shona).
